Transaction

66cda08943c7d5a7fa84e5e50d355c648285ee1c6c697ba00a8d4b16edae223f
191,546 confirmations
Timestamp
1659725534
Block748,116
Fee9,041 sats
Fee rate13.7 sats/vB
view on mempool.space

Inputs & Outputs